Coupe d'europe - 10 things to know with detail
  • The Coupe d'Europe, also known as the European Cup, is an annual football competition organized by the Union of European Football Associations (UEFA).
  • The competition was first held in the 1955-1956 season, with Real Madrid winning the inaugural tournament.
  • The format of the competition has evolved over the years, with the current format featuring a group stage followed by knockout rounds leading to the final.
  • The most successful club in the history of the Coupe d'Europe is Real Madrid, who have won the tournament a record 13 times.
  • Other notable winners of the competition include AC Milan, Barcelona, Bayern Munich, and Liverpool.
  • The Coupe d'Europe is considered one of the most prestigious club competitions in world football, with the final often attracting millions of viewers from around the globe.
  • The competition has produced some legendary moments and performances, including Liverpool's famous comeback against AC Milan in the 2005 final and Barcelona's dominance under Pep Guardiola in the late 2000s.
